Bryan has been documented by The Sports Monitor and/or The Sports Watch for his entire career. He has participated in numerous basketball and football handicapping contests in Las Vegas. He finished second in the 2011 M Casino football contest, a second place finish in the 2005 Money Talks Invitational from the Riviera Casino in Las Vegas, first place in the Millennium Invitational Handicapping Contest, second place in the Vegas Sportswire Handicapping Contest in 2002 and second place in the Station Casinos All-Star Handicapping Invitational in 2001.
Bryan was the 2000 regular season champion of the Sunset Station Invitational Handicapping Contest, as well as the second place finisher in 2001. In fact, Bryan is the only handicapper to finish in the top five in three straight seasons. Bryan was also a Top 10 Finisher in the 2003 Hilton Superbook Contest as well as an invited guest in the prestigious 2003 Stardust Invitational.
He has authored and published The Roundball Report Basketball Newsletter, the Pigskin Report Football Newsletter and had a weekly football column covering the ACC and Conference USA in College Football News (2001-04). Bryan was also a featured writer for Insider Football Magazine.
Since moving to Las Vegas in 1997, Bryan has hosted his own daily radio handicapping show and is frequently sought after as an expert on many local and national sports handicapping shows.
